(Brentford 1 – 3 Manchester United) The Red Devils snatch three important points at Brentford Community Stadium tonight! It wasn’t the prettiest of wins, but they managed to pull it off thanks to a good second half with goals from Elanga, Greenwood and Rashford.

Ralf Rangnick went with a 4-3-3 this time around, a new formation for Manchester United. The starting line-up left little to the imagination despite the formation change. McTominay still in the holding midfielder role where he clearly doesn’t belong. Scott is so much better when he’s allowed to move forward towards the opposition’s box, but falls short when he approaches ours. Lindelof and Varane as CBs seems to be working and keeps going with that while Maguire has been recovering from injury.

The first half got off to a rocky start for United, with Brentford having their chances but failed to capitalize on them. Manchester United got more into the game and managed to create some chances, but the midfield yet again lets us down! The coaching staff and the manager insists om playing with the same midfield, leaving Van De Beek on the bench as usual, and nothing changes; the very clear definition of insanity. Even though United have hired a set piece specialist, we still can’t defend nor score from them. United have now had over 100 corners without a goal. David De Gea keeps the team in contention as usual, making great saves one after another.

The second half was much better from all players. McTominay got his act together and managed to get a hold of the midfield to some degree. Fred kept having a terrible game however. But, now the goals were starting to come. First, Elanga with an assist from Fred, controls the ball and heads it past the keeper. Greenwood scores the second goal after an assist from Fernandes who got a great chest pass from Ronaldo after 62 minutes. Then come the substitutes, which make very little sense as usual. Rashford and Maguire enter the field to replace Greenwood and Ronaldo respectively. Ronaldo was fuming after being subbed off and Rangnick had to have a chat with him as Rashford puts it past the Brentford goalkeeper. Can’t blame Ronaldo to be honest; he has a fighting mentality and want to be on the pitch to score goals. 15 minutes later, Rashford goes on the attack, gets the ball from Fernandes and puts the ball at the back of the net to make it 3-0. After 83 minutes, McTominay gets substituted for Matic after getting injured and one minute later, a mess in front of our goal ends up in the net, giving Brentford a consolation goal.

Brentford didn’t pose much of a threat to United apart from a few good chances on the break in the first half. Other than that, they didn’t put up much of a fight, unlike Aston Villa last week.
